Output b12ebbebd830a25eea0cc233c11bf321d4aa75daedef223bbabc774ff034b3fc:1

value
87318204
script pubkey
OP_0 OP_PUSHBYTES_20 dfe5ce285e22cd5e1de76156b64f81f878bfb089
address
bc1qmljuu2z7ytx4u808v9ttvnuplputlvyfyuzf5v
transaction
b12ebbebd830a25eea0cc233c11bf321d4aa75daedef223bbabc774ff034b3fc
confirmations
388388
spent
true